Handicap ramp installation services involve designing and constructing ramps that provide safe and accessible entry points to homes and buildings. These ramps are typically made from durable materials such as wood, aluminum, or composite, and are customized to fit the specific layout of a property. The process includes assessing the property's entryways, determining the appropriate slope and dimensions, and securely installing the ramp to ensure stability and ease of use. This service helps create a smooth transition from ground level to doorways, making it easier for individuals with mobility challenges to access their homes independently.
Many of the problems that handicap ramp installation addresses are related to stairs that can be difficult or impossible for some individuals to navigate safely. For those with mobility impairments, aging-related limitations, or temporary injuries, stairs can pose significant safety risks and create barriers to entering a home. Installing a ramp provides a practical solution that reduces the risk of falls and injuries, while also promoting independence and convenience. Additionally, ramps can help visitors or family members who use mobility aids such as wheelchairs, walkers, or scooters access the property without difficulty.

The overview below groups typical Handicap Ramp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Durham, NC.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- For minor modifications or repairs to existing ramps,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, depending on the scope of work and materials needed.
Standard Ramp Installations - Installing a new, standard wheelchair ramp usually costs between $1,200 and $3,000. Most projects in this category are straightforward and fall into the middle of this range, with fewer reaching the higher end for custom features.
Full Replacement - Replacing an old or damaged ramp with a new one can range from $3,500 to $6,500. Larger or more complex projects, such as custom designs or multi-level installations, can exceed this range and reach $8,000+ in some cases.
Complex or Custom Projects - Highly customized or multi-faceted ramp installations, including extensive modifications or accessibility solutions, may cost $7,000 to $15,000 or more. These projects are less common but represent the upper tier of typical costs for local service providers.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
